Psychiatrists

A psychiatrist is a specialist in mental health. They diagnose and treat mental illnesses like bipolar disorder and depression. They also prescribe medication to help patients manage their conditions. They can be found in hospitals as well as community mental health teams, and GP surgeries. They are trained to recognize physical and mental symptoms to offer the most effective treatment plan.

Psychiatrists are highly skilled professionals who work to assist those suffering from mental illness live a normal life in their communities. They utilize a variety methods to improve the quality of life for their patients, including psychotherapy and talk therapies. They may also prescribe medication to ease symptoms and decrease the risk of suicide. They are also experienced in dealing with cases that are complex that may involve family members caregivers, relatives, or even other health professionals.

You must have a degree that is recognized by the General Medical Council to become a psychiatrist. The course must be completed in a minimum period of 5 years, but you may complete it faster if hold an academic degree in science. You must also undertake work experience, whether paid or unpaid, to show your commitment to the field. This is important because you must be able to comprehend the physical and emotional demands of the job.

If you're looking to become a psychiatrist, the RCPsych has details on the requirements for enrolment into its training program. The system is based around 21 deaneries, which are responsible for postgraduate medical education and training in England, Scotland, Northern Ireland, and Wales. The deaneries, along with the RCPsych's psychiatric trainees' committee maintain standards and promote creativity and diversity in training.

Psychiatric nurses

As an RN in the field of mental health, you'll require an exceptional level of emotional resilience. You will work with people during their darkest moments, and you need to be able to build trusting relationships. You should be able to recognize the signs that someone is at risk of harming themselves or others. As a mental nurse you are able to assist people in many settings, including psychiatric hospitals or community mental teams or in patients' homes. You can focus on areas such as young people, women or transcultural mental health, that examines how cultural and ethnic influences can affect mental illnesses.

Nursing vacancies are high in the UK, and nurses working in mental health are among the least-resourced personnel. According to a study by the NHS Confederation (National Health Service), almost one out of five positions are vacant. The shortage of nurses and the effect Brexit has on the NHS are to blame. The government is looking at ways to recruit internationally-trained nurses, but this will be difficult because of the visa requirements and language barriers.

You can begin your career in the field of mental health by completing a preregistration nursing course, followed by an education in nursing or a registered nurse (RN) degree apprenticeship. The Nursing and Midwifery Council regulates the RN qualification. To practice in the UK you must register with the NMC.

After completing your degree you may choose to specialize in a particular area of mental health nursing, like working with older or children. You may also consider pursuing an academic or clinical research career. If you are interested in a career at a higher level you could pursue an advanced clinical practice role (ACP).

Advanced clinical practice is a new job that was introduced by the NHS in England in the year 2017. This role allows nurses with qualifications to develop additional skills and knowledge of their area of expertise. The NHS has yet to publish any figures regarding the number of ACPs they employ. There is a rising demand for ACPs within the NHS. Certain senior staff see it as a method to improve care for patients.

Social workers with psychiatric disorders

The field of medicine known as psychiatry is focused on the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of mental health conditions. A psychiatrist is a physician who is specialized in psychiatry. holistic psychiatrist uk is able to prescribe medication. They usually are part of a mental health team in the community or work on hospital wards. If the letters MRCPsych appear next to their names, they are Royal College of Psychiatrists members. If you have a GP referral, you may consult a psychiatrist through the NHS.

As well as treating you for your mental health, a psychiatrist could refer you to other specialists to help you with your social issues. These can be counsellors, psychologists or social workers. These professionals can provide practical assistance for housing as well as benefits and employment. They can also recommend therapies such as talk therapy and occupational therapy. Psychiatrists are usually employed in hospitals. However, some work as outpatients or in the practices of GPs.

If you're receiving treatment from the NHS typically, you'll have an care coordinator who will coordinate and supervise your treatment. These professionals can be social workers, nurses or community psychiatrist nurses (CPNs). They will visit you more often than other NHS staff. AMHPs (mental health professionals who are trained to use the Mental Health Act) will determine if you are eligible to be held. This could be an occupational therapist, social worker, nurse or occupational therapist.

Psychiatric dietitians


Dietitians are health care field that provide advice on diet and nutrition to improve the overall health of people. They work in a wide range of settings, such as NHS primary care, private practice and the food industry. They also have a role in education, research as well as sports and media. Dietitians for mental health are an essential part of the healthcare team and assist patients in developing healthy eating habits that promote their mental health. They can also assist them to cope with symptoms such as schizophrenia, depression, bipolar disorder and dementia. Additionally, they may help patients who suffer from co-occurring physical health conditions like heart disease or diabetes. They can also help improve the menu and catering services in mental health units. They can reduce GP work and help patients manage their condition better.
